Kering returns to Cannes with its Women in Motion series

As an official sponsor of the Cannes Film Festival, Kering is once again for a third year in a row organizing a series of lectures on the role of women in cinema. The event, called Women in Motion, will take place during the festival program from 17 to 28 May.

The conference, which is open to journalists and film professionals, will this year address the issue of gender equality and access to the film industry for young female talent. The 2016 event drew the participation of several celebrities, including Jodie Foster, Juliette Binoche and Chloë Sevigny.

An awards ceremony will take place May 21 when Kering and the Cannes Film Festival continues the event's annual tradition of honoring the achievements of two women in film. Last year, the main prize was awarded jointly to Geena Davis and Susan Sarandon for their roles in Thelma & Louise. A second Young Talents Award will be bestowed upon a promising emerging industry talent.

The Young Talents Prize is chosen by the winner of the first category. Last year's award went to directors Leyla Bouzid, Gaya Jiji and Ida Panahandeh, who received a 50,000 euro grant to support their cinematographic projects.
